              • Hi AndersS2

                Nice S2A you have. One thing about the brakes. I believe that 996tt rears are not excactly the same as 996 fronts. According to my understanding, 996tt rear pistons (diameter 28/30mm I guess) are smaller than 996 front pistons (diameter 38/44mm ??). If that is so, it might explain your braking problems with the new brakes. Unfortunately I cant verify those calipers piston size at the moment, but if I am wrong, I hope that someone will correct.
